Canadian politics
In Canadian politics today there seems to be many political ideologies that the federal parties of Canada have been influenced by. For instance socialism and its revolutionary/Marxist side influence the Communist party of Canada, and the Liberal Party of Canada was influenced by the ideology of Liberalism. As election time nears in Canada, people across the nation are being bombarded with political party platforms that state what they are going to bring to the country if they get elected. Under health care, the Liberals state that they are going to supply a universally available health care system that will be there for everyone in the nation. And the NDP's are stating that they will help reduce waiting times by working with provinces and territories to establish more community based clinics to handle minor medical problems, reducing the expensive reliance on hospital emergency rooms. These parties are just promising things that are based around the ideologies that they follow and comply with. And it is these ideologies that make the world of politics the way that they are today.
